FESTIVE film fans stepped back in time yesterday when they attended the Oxford Mail-Phoenix Picturehouse Christmas screening of this year’s hit film The Young Victoria, starring Emily Blunt.

The film was shown as part of the newspaper’s annual festival of yuletide matinees, screened specially for Oxford’s senior citizens.

And it was, as always, well received.

Jean Warren, 89, of Jericho, said: “It’s a wonderful idea. I couldn’t come last year but I was determined to be here this time round. I think everybody should come along.”

David Kirke, 64, of Headington, said: “It very much puts you in the Christmas spirit and is a perfect prelude to Christmas shopping.”

Festival-goers are also treated to a free hot chocolate and mince pie, and all for just the cost of your favourite daily paper (40p).

Today’s film, the last of the festival, is Last Chance Harvey a romantic comedy set in London and starring Academy award winners Dustin Hoffman and Emma Thompson.The film starts at 11am.
